Aylsham Windmill, Norfolk NRll 6NB. Unusual accommodation in the ancient market town of Aylsham. Perfectly placed, halfway between the fine city of Norwich and the coast at Cromer.
Built in 1826 Aylsham Windmill was a working flour mill for almost 100 years. It was unused for more than 80 years, and has now been converted into luxurious self catering accommodation for 6 people. The accommodation is on 4 floors linked by normal domestic stairs. Aylsham is ideally placed in the centre of North Norfolk. Explore the coast, the Broads and the city of Norwich.
